Miami Dade College, Medical Campus is now accepting applications for Department Chairperson, RN-BSN Program. The Chairperson is one of three Chairs that report to the Dean of the School of Nursing. The Chairperson provides academic leadership for the School of Nursing Programs
Duties and Responsibilities:
- Facilitates development and implementation of curricula
- Communicates with full-time and part-time faculty on curriculum and instruction matters and ensures ongoing development of staff
- Ensures that School of Nursing programs are in compliance with Florida Department of Education and Nursing Education Accreditation
- Manages program resources
- Secures additional resources to support the programs through grant-writing, partnerships, contributions, and sponsorships
- Maintains data to support systematic program evaluation
- Teaches at least one course within the discipline per academic year
- Hires, evaluates, and supervises full and part-time personnel
- Supervises faculty
- Resolves issues and problems that may arise with faculty, staff, and students
- Devises and supervises student recruitment and retention efforts
- Ensures efficient and effective student advisement
- Provides support and advice in the collective bargaining process, and assures adherence to relevant areas of the collective bargaining agreement
- Works closely with the Dean of the Benjamin Leon School of Nursing and Campus Presidents
- Serves as an integral member of College and Campus administrative teams
- Serves on program, Campus, and College policies, procedures, and guidelines Committees
